网络监控系统设计.rar
网络监控系统设计,5.7万字 包含源代码摘 要网络监控就是对网络内到达本地服务器的所有数据包进行截取和分析,掌握当前网络总流量,控制当前网络数据流量,同时可以根据不同的需要对特定端口或特定外部地址进行监视,防止非法入侵,以保障本地网络系统的安全和稳定。它的主要意义在于实现了网络监控。随着内部网络的规模与容量的日渐扩大,保持系统的正常运作...
该文档为压缩文件,包含的文件列表如下:
内容介绍
原文档由会员 郭跃 发布
5.7万字 包含源代码
摘 要
网络监控就是对网络内到达本地服务器的所有数据包进行截取和分析,掌握当前网络总流量,控制当前网络数据流量,同时可以根据不同的需要对特定端口或特定外部地址进行监视,防止非法入侵,以保障本地网络系统的安全和稳定。它的主要意义在于实现了网络监控。随着内部网络的规模与容量的日渐扩大,保持系统的正常运作将会变得越来越重要。网络监控能使系统及时地发现网络流量异常的现象,使服务器在发现非法入侵后能立即做出反应,来保护自己的服务器不被破坏,以求获得安全性的同时,提高网络性能。网络监控系统可以用来发现并解决网络交流问题,规划网络流量,进行网络优化。该系统能捕获所以通过它的网络流量,并把它们翻译出来进行解码,还可以翻译正在使用的不同协议。
我们构建的网络信息安全系统模型,基于SNIFF技术,能有效探测网络信息,屏蔽不良信息,确保上网安全,对于构建网络道德,树立网络新风有很好的保障和促进作用。
本文实现了基于WINDOWS 2000/XP平台的网络监控系统,该系统可以对网络的流量情况进行实时的统计,查询与监控,使用VC++作为开发工具。系统利用Winsock钩子截获Winsock调用,从而拦截TCP/IP数据包,再利用TCP/IP协议的封包结构分析所截获的数据,提取需要的数据对其进行控管规则的检查认证,从而确定Socket连接是否允许通过。
关键字:网络监控;数据截取;Sniffer
ABSTRACT
The work of this paper implement a monitor system of Network stream based Windows System,which can inquire and control the stream of network. The develop tool is VC++. The system captures Winsock transfer by Winsock hook and intercepts TCP/IP packet,then it analyzes the data what was captured according to the packet structure of TCP/IP and gets the imperative data with the checking of control rules. According to it, it can be decided whether the Socket connection is admitted or not.
Keyworlds:Network Control;data scissor;Sniffer
目录
第一章 绪论
第二章 系统分析
第三章 概要设计
3.1 系统需求分析
3.2 开发及运行环境
3.3 系统流程
第四章 详细设计
4.1 设计原理
4.2 嗅探器的具体实现函数
4.3 WINSOCKET编程技术
4.4 具体实现
第五章 程序运行
谢辞
参考文献
附录
附录1 外文资料
附录2 中文翻译
附录3 主要程序
摘 要
网络监控就是对网络内到达本地服务器的所有数据包进行截取和分析,掌握当前网络总流量,控制当前网络数据流量,同时可以根据不同的需要对特定端口或特定外部地址进行监视,防止非法入侵,以保障本地网络系统的安全和稳定。它的主要意义在于实现了网络监控。随着内部网络的规模与容量的日渐扩大,保持系统的正常运作将会变得越来越重要。网络监控能使系统及时地发现网络流量异常的现象,使服务器在发现非法入侵后能立即做出反应,来保护自己的服务器不被破坏,以求获得安全性的同时,提高网络性能。网络监控系统可以用来发现并解决网络交流问题,规划网络流量,进行网络优化。该系统能捕获所以通过它的网络流量,并把它们翻译出来进行解码,还可以翻译正在使用的不同协议。
我们构建的网络信息安全系统模型,基于SNIFF技术,能有效探测网络信息,屏蔽不良信息,确保上网安全,对于构建网络道德,树立网络新风有很好的保障和促进作用。
本文实现了基于WINDOWS 2000/XP平台的网络监控系统,该系统可以对网络的流量情况进行实时的统计,查询与监控,使用VC++作为开发工具。系统利用Winsock钩子截获Winsock调用,从而拦截TCP/IP数据包,再利用TCP/IP协议的封包结构分析所截获的数据,提取需要的数据对其进行控管规则的检查认证,从而确定Socket连接是否允许通过。
关键字:网络监控;数据截取;Sniffer
ABSTRACT
The work of this paper implement a monitor system of Network stream based Windows System,which can inquire and control the stream of network. The develop tool is VC++. The system captures Winsock transfer by Winsock hook and intercepts TCP/IP packet,then it analyzes the data what was captured according to the packet structure of TCP/IP and gets the imperative data with the checking of control rules. According to it, it can be decided whether the Socket connection is admitted or not.
Keyworlds:Network Control;data scissor;Sniffer
目录
第一章 绪论
第二章 系统分析
第三章 概要设计
3.1 系统需求分析
3.2 开发及运行环境
3.3 系统流程
第四章 详细设计
4.1 设计原理
4.2 嗅探器的具体实现函数
4.3 WINSOCKET编程技术
4.4 具体实现
第五章 程序运行
谢辞
参考文献
附录
附录1 外文资料
附录2 中文翻译
附录3 主要程序